Paris Fashion Week | Viktor & Rolf Fall 2010

Borrowing this season’s theme from the Rolling Stones song Paint It Black, designers Viktor Horsting and Rolf Snoeren bring their signature menswear quirks to the runway for the first time. Unveiling a refined collection based in a dark color palette, points of interest are sporadic as the Viktor & Rolf man is doused in paint. Always alert of this danger, the collection provides for a juxtaposing of the formal and casual, ranging from quilting and trousers with elasticated cuffs to the full on dinner jacket. Staging a small show for the first time around, Viktor & Rolf played it cautious, but with added confidence and a penchant for the absurd, the sky is the limit with the future boding well.

Twin Set | Viktor & Rolf by Blommers & Schumm

The fall/winter issue of GQ Style Italy sees the meeting of two duos–design icons Viktor & Rolf and photography team Blommers & Schumm. Styling themselves, Viktor & Rolf showcase pieces from their fall 2009 Monsieur collection. Possessing such charisma, it is not difficult to find the charm in Viktor & Rolf as both designers and a label.

Spring 2010 | Viktor & Rolf–Monsieur Collection

We previously covered the spring 2010 collection of Viktor & Rolf back in June, but with a new set of detailed pictures, the range deserves a second look.

Typically structured and very conscious about construction, silhouette and quality when it comes to suiting in menswear, this season, Viktor & Rolf take the less traveled approach, settling for a suit that is more broken down and effortless in nature. Relaxed, pre-wrinkled fabrics act as the collection’s canvas as Viktor & Rolf take a low-brow stab at the traditional suit–leaving room for a soft silhouette that seamlessly flows from one hem to the next–as any spring piece should.

Dressing Down – Viktor & Rolf Fall 2009

Formal and casual dress collide in the latest collection from Viktor & Rolf. This season is all about the guy who just cannot bring himself to dress entirely one way, so why not present him with the best of both worlds. In this case, Viktor & Rolf went as far as to pair a cropped tuxedo jacket with sneakers and their own hybrid of sweats and trousers.
